Description

RESPONSIBILITIES: Will report to the Clinic Administrator. The position will type minutes for clinic and program meetings and in-services. Types and distributes memos and correspondence to clinics and programs. The position Photocopies, faxes and files correspondence and maintains clinic/program administrative files. S/he will distribute mail within clinics/programs and takes messages and schedules meetings for the Clinic Administrator. The position will maintain personnel files for the clinics/programs employees and providers, employee calendar of absences, tardiness, vacations, evaluations, physicals and certificates due. The position will maintain and update clinic/program calendar of in-services due, meetings, audits, reports, fire drills, equipment services, license renewals. Maintains clinic/program policy and procedure training manual and distributes updates. Will be responsible for preparing various forms and logs, orders printing materials and maintains inventory of all clinic/program forms and logs. Provides support and assistance in managing the physical plant, including equipment repair and maintenance for the clinic and programs. Will perform other duties as assigned.

Qualifications

REQUIREMENTS: Must type and be computer literate in Microsoft applications. Must be organized and have excellent verbal and written communication skills. Position requires a professional, pleasant and effective representation of the Corporation. Mature judgement, tact, discretion and confidentiality are mandatory.

OTHER REQUIREMENTS: Must possess a dependable automobile with insurance and a valid California Driver's license. Must submit to and pass a drug test and a criminal background check as a pre-condition for employment. Must be able to provide proof of COVID-19 vaccination and booster, TB test and MMR, TDAP and Hepatitis B vaccines. BLS/CPR certification required.

QUALIFICATIONS: Two (2) years college and one (1) year experience in reception/clerical with public/private sector OR High School Diploma or equivalent achievement and three (3) years experience.
